Sheriff requests fill for third animal-control officer and replacement patrol vehicles; Board approves ACO refill and vehicle purchases
Summary
Sheriff Daniel urged restoration of a third animal control officer position and requested early ordering of patrol vehicles as current fleet nears end of life; the Board approved refilling the vacant animal control officer post and authorized purchase orders for replacement patrol vehicles to avoid long manufacturing lead times.
Sheriff Daniel briefed the Board on two public-safety needs: restoring a third animal control officer (ACO) and replacing aging patrol vehicles.
On animal control staffing, Daniel said ACOs cover the entire county (cities and rural areas) and that cuts and voluntary departures have left the office with two ACOs who face a heavy call volume. He presented call-volume figures and recounted time-consuming fieldwork, arguing a third ACO is necessary to provide countywide service and to cover absences.
